(Web Desk) – The gorgeous and stunning film actress of Pakistan Mehwish Hayat was awarded the Pakistan Icon Plaque in recognition of her film work over the past few years at the re-launch event of Filmfare’s Middle East edition in Dubai.
Elated Mehwish Hayat took to Instagram where she shared pictures of her along with the news.
“I was honoured to be awarded the Pakistan Icon Plaque in recognition of my film work over the past few years. I have always said that I do not judge my success by awards, but this one was different because it was international recognition for everything that we have achieved in our industry. To share the platform with members of our fraternity from across the border and to be considered on equal standing with them was very rewarding. It was acknowledgement of how far we have come in such a short time. We no longer have to live in anybody s shadow. We are all very naive if we think that films and artists can overcome 70 years of history and deep politics. True collaboration is much more than casting actors from across the border in each others films. Let them show our drama serials and films first”, Hayat wrote on her Insatgram account.
The Punjab Nahi Jaungi actress also wished that Indians would be able to see Pakistani movies as freely as their Pakistani counterparts watch Indian content.
“I would love for Indian friends to come visit us in my homeland and see the love people have for them. I think too much emphasis has been put on the role for artistes and films in building bridges between our two nations. No matter what the people may want, the past year’s events have shown that 70 years of history and deep political issues will always get in the way. This is much more than casting actors from across the border in each others films. I long for the day when people in India can freely see my movies in their country, just as Indian films are played in my country,” said Mehwish in ceremony.
